Abstract
STANDER, Marius W. and ROTHMANN, Sebastiaan. Psychological empowerment of employees in selected organisations in South Africa. SA j. ind. Psychol. [online]. 2009, vol.35, n.1, pp.196-203. ISSN 2071-0763.
The objective of this study was to assess the construct validity and internal consistency of the Psychological Empowerment Questionnaire (PEQ) for employees in selected organisations in South Africa. A cross-sectional survey design with a convenient sample (N = 1405) was used. The PEQ was administered. Structural equation modelling confirmed a four-factor model for the PEQ, consisting of competence, meaning, impact and self-determination. A cross-validation study confirmed the construct equivalence of the four-factor model for a study sample (n = 679) as well as a replication sample (n = 726) that was randomly selected for the total sample. The subscales showed acceptable internal consistencies.
